Output e990cfb074fd5b0a2b4d79292ab62159f1e4d7b6011f19fdba79f3746e140c9e:1

value
6591975
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42bfd1e50d3ef6ba8380c8d632fcddb43477c037 OP_EQUAL
address
37mxK5t3sRLaLTndEnDv51TAQ4Ufc1y53h
transaction
e990cfb074fd5b0a2b4d79292ab62159f1e4d7b6011f19fdba79f3746e140c9e
confirmations
485830
spent
true